Accident Summary Nr: 137029.015 -- Report ID: 0521100 -- Event Date: 02/23/2021
Inspection NrDate OpenedSICNAICSEstablishment Name
1517722.01503/04/2021311111Carnivore Meat Company

Abstract: At 3:30 p.m. on February 23, 2021, Employee #1 was cutting frozen chicken breasts using a Hobart Model 6801 Vertical Meat Saw. While reaching to grab a block of frozen chicken breasts sliding across the saw table, the employee's left ring finger came into contact with the saw blade, resulting in a partial amputation of the finger tip. The employee was treated without hospitalization.
